虚拟机 vps,深入解析虚拟机VPS项目,技术原理、应用场景及未来发展
- 综合资讯
- 2024-12-11 21:04:37
- 2

深入解析虚拟机VPS项目,涵盖其技术原理、应用场景及未来发展。VPS作为虚拟化技术的一种,通过模拟物理服务器环境,实现高效资源分配。广泛应用于网站托管、云服务等场景,未...
深入解析虚拟机vps项目,涵盖其技术原理、应用场景及未来发展。VPS作为虚拟化技术的一种,通过模拟物理服务器环境,实现高效资源分配。广泛应用于网站托管、云服务等场景,未来将随着技术进步,在更多领域发挥关键作用。
随着互联网技术的飞速发展,云计算已经成为我国信息化建设的重要方向,虚拟机(Virtual Machine,VM)和VPS(Virtual Private Server,虚拟专用服务器)作为云计算的核心技术之一,越来越受到企业和个人的青睐,本文将从虚拟机VPS项目的技术原理、应用场景及未来发展等方面进行深入解析。
虚拟机VPS项目技术原理
1、虚拟化技术
虚拟化技术是虚拟机VPS项目的基础,它通过将物理服务器分割成多个虚拟机,实现资源的灵活分配和高效利用,虚拟化技术主要包括以下几种:
(1)全虚拟化:将物理服务器的硬件资源(如CPU、内存、硬盘等)完全虚拟化,每个虚拟机运行在独立的虚拟环境中。
(2)半虚拟化:在虚拟化过程中,虚拟机与物理服务器之间通过模拟硬件设备进行交互,提高了性能。
(3)操作系统级虚拟化:通过操作系统内核对硬件资源进行虚拟化,实现多个虚拟机的运行。
2、虚拟机管理程序
虚拟机管理程序(Virtual Machine Monitor,VMM)是虚拟机VPS项目的核心,负责虚拟机的创建、运行、管理和维护,VMM的主要功能包括:
(1)资源分配:根据虚拟机的需求,合理分配CPU、内存、硬盘等资源。
(2)内存管理:实现虚拟机内存的分配、回收和交换。
(3)虚拟硬盘管理:实现虚拟硬盘的创建、挂载、扩展等功能。
(4)网络管理:实现虚拟机的网络配置、IP地址分配等功能。
虚拟机VPS项目应用场景
1、企业应用
(1)服务器虚拟化:通过虚拟化技术,将企业服务器资源进行整合,提高资源利用率,降低运维成本。
(2)桌面虚拟化:实现桌面环境的集中管理,提高办公效率,降低IT投入。
(3)云数据中心:构建高性能、高可靠性的云数据中心,为企业提供弹性、可扩展的IT服务。
2、个人应用
(1)游戏主机:利用虚拟机VPS项目,构建个人游戏主机,实现游戏资源的隔离和优化。
(2)网站托管:将个人网站托管在虚拟机VPS上,实现网站的稳定运行。
(3)虚拟实验室:利用虚拟机VPS项目,构建虚拟实验室,实现实验资源的共享和高效利用。
虚拟机VPS项目未来发展
1、虚拟化技术的进一步发展
随着云计算技术的不断进步,虚拟化技术也将不断演进,虚拟化技术将朝着以下方向发展:
(1)更高效的虚拟化引擎:提高虚拟机的性能,降低资源消耗。
(2)更灵活的资源分配:实现更精细的资源分配策略,满足不同虚拟机的需求。
(3)更安全的虚拟化环境:加强虚拟化环境的安全性,防止虚拟机之间的攻击。
2、虚拟机VPS项目在云计算领域的应用
随着云计算的普及,虚拟机VPS项目将在以下领域发挥重要作用:
(1)混合云架构:实现虚拟机VPS项目在公有云、私有云和边缘计算环境中的协同工作。
(2)微服务架构:利用虚拟机VPS项目实现微服务的部署和管理。
(3)容器技术:与容器技术相结合,实现虚拟机VPS项目的轻量级、高效化。
虚拟机VPS项目作为云计算的核心技术之一,具有广泛的应用前景,通过对虚拟机VPS项目的技术原理、应用场景及未来发展的深入解析,有助于我们更好地了解和把握这一技术,为我国云计算产业的发展贡献力量。
本文链接:https://www.zhitaoyun.cn/1491561.html
发表评论